Output e866fd52d32363275b158ac866d04ec2617c115ad9eddbb0715892154ab2a682:0

value
2050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89e6dbeec30f187a470784c5fab550d398d4da23 OP_EQUALVERIFY OP_CHECKSIG
address
1DaA8eswWSVSH7NmLrqitdE7EsBTrWEaX5
transaction
e866fd52d32363275b158ac866d04ec2617c115ad9eddbb0715892154ab2a682
confirmations
589516
spent
true